The Carmel Bach Festival (CBF) began in 1935 as a four-day series of concerts at the Sunset School Auditorium and the Carmel Mission Basilica. In its 87th season, the festival has grown into a two-week celebration of nearly sixty concerts, recitals, master classes, lectures, and open rehearsals in July. The festival’s mission is to celebrate the works, inspiration, and ongoing influence of Johann Sebastian Bach worldwide by immersing audiences in a festival experience integrating music, education, and ideas.
